Camp Woodstock celebrates its 100th anniversary in 2022. As we head to that milestone, we are capturing conversations and Camp's deep history with its campers and staff over the years.

Woodstock alumni Ken Langford shares the amazing story of the Louis and Corinne Babbitt - a naturalist couple that travelled to Camp Woodstock as teachers of the nature program for over 30 years! Special thanks to the Town of Petersham, ...
